Originally posted by @Michael Kinsella:I would second what @Jay Hinrichs said above...there was a follow up post where someone got a loan from them but for realistic rates 8% or so and few points.. under 6% private / hard money simply does not exist unless its a family friends type situation. that bank rates or lower right now for new construction or fix flip Generally speaking, I would be highly skeptical of rates under 8% for a hard money bridge-type scenario.Hard money lenders are getting their capital from somewhere, and those investors are expecting to earn a reasonable yield.
